Trump Administration Orders Several States, Including Alaska, to Remove Gender Ideology from Sex Ed Materials

ANCHORAGE, Alaska (KTUU) – The Trump Administration has ordered 46 states and territories, including Alaska, to remove all references to gender ideology from sex education materials.

The U.S. Department of Health and Human Services (DHHS) made the announcement Tuesday. The notice is issued through the department’s Administration for Children and Families.
The notice orders states to remove the references from the federally-funded Personal Responsibility Education Program (PREP) materials within 60 days.
If the states don’t comply, they stand to lose more than $81 million in federal grant funding.
In a release, DHHS cited the Trump Administration’s “ongoing commitment to protecting children from attempts to indoctrinate them with delusional ideology.”
The PREP program began under the Obama Administration as an effort to reduce teen pregnancy.
